Anything that asks for money in advance should be avoided in my book , best thing to do is check your local papers and maybe even putting in a small ad advertising that you are willing to do working from home and what skills you have , Have you considered doing something like betterware or avon it can be hardwork but you get to chose your own hours and also a great way to get out the house
